Filing 3 ORDER OF DISMISSAL UNDER 28 U.S.C. 1651: On June 25, 2014, Plaintiff was barred from filing any new action in forma pauperis (IFP) without first obtaining from the Court leave to file. See Berbick v. Chase, No. 13-CV-7201 (LAP) (S.D.N.Y. June 25, 2014). Plaintiff files this new case pro se and seeks IFP status, but she has not sought leave from the Court to file this action. The Court therefore dismisses the action without prejudice for Plaintiff's failure to comply with the June 25, 2014 order. The Clerk of Court is directed to mail a copy of this order to Plaintiff and note service on the docket. The Court certifies, pursuant to 28 U.S.C. 1915(a)(3), that any appeal from this order would not be taken in good faith and therefore IFP status is denied for the purpose of an appeal. See Coppedge v. United States, 369 U.S. 438, 444-45 (1962). (Signed by Judge Laura Taylor Swain on 1/5/2022) (sac) Transmission to Docket Assistant Clerk for processing. |
